I am not able to find the sign of object distance of a convex lens. Is it + or - ?
Hi Krishna,
The following illustration can help you understand that the object distance in lens:
- The distances on the principal axis should be measured from the optical center.
- The distances measured in the direction of incident rays are positive and the distances measured in the direction opposite to that of the incident rays are negative.
- All distances measured above the principal axis are positive.
- Therefore, height of an object and that of an erect image are positive and the distances measured below the principal axis are negative.
